Somalia executes 2 Al-Shabaab militants

MOGADISHU. — The Somali military court on Saturday executed two Al-Shabaab militants behind last year’s murder of a female journalist who worked for state media. The court found that Abdirisak Mohamed Barow (28) and Hassan-Nur Ali Farah (37) killed Hindiya Haji Mohamed, the journalist working for Radio Mogadishu and National Television on December 3 last year.

The execution by firing squad was carried out at a field in General Kahiye Police Academy in Mogadishu.

“Barow and Farah, were sentenced to a death penalty on March 20 and they are executed for their involvement and killing of the journalist, Hindiya Haji Mohamed,” said Col. Abdulahi Hussein Mayonge, one of the prosecutors. — Xinhua.
